Gold prices edged higher on Monday, hovering near a three-week high hit in the previous session, as fears over the rapidly spreading Omicron coronavirus variant boosted the metal’s safe-haven appeal. Spot gold was up 0.2% at $1,800.42 per ounce by 0113 GMT. U.S. gold futures were down 0.2% at $1,801.50.
